Headquartered in Toronto, the Canada Infrastructure Bank (CIB) is responsible for investing in new infrastructure projects. The CIB’s mission is to work with provincial, territorial, municipal, federal, Indigenous and private sector investor partners to transform the way infrastructure is planned, financed and delivered in Canada. Reporting to the Head, Investment Operations and Initiatives, and providing support to several senior leaders across the investments department, the Administrative Assistant provides administrative, clerical and operational support including calendar management, booking travel and preparation of expense reports. Responsibilities Support three or more senior leaders within the investments team Manage calendar of appointments; plan and coordinate the investments department’s senior leaders’ schedules and proactively prioritize and manage requests for access to their time Establish positive and productive relationships with administrative counterparts within the CIB and external stakeholders Keep the investments department’s senior leaders well informed of upcoming commitments and proactively identify forward-looking commitments that need attention Effectively manage competing priorities and follow through on tasks and requests to ensure timely completion Make travel and other logistics arrangements and prepare itineraries and agendas, as well as complete expense reports, within the Travel and Hospitality policy Liaise with IT support to resolve any technical issues Research information to prepare reports on request Provide back-up support to administrative staff team and reception coverage, as required (providing vacation, sick day, personal day or training coverage) Provide flexible administrative and operational support across the investments team, adapting to evolving priorities and departmental needs Assist with cross-functional initiatives, including coordination, documentation and follow-up on action items Support continuous improvement efforts by identifying opportunities to streamline administrative processes and enhance team efficiency Respond to ad hoc requests from senior leaders and team members, ensuring timely and professional execution Contribute to a collaborative team environment by proactively offering support and sharing best practices with other administrative staff The ideal profile Bilingual English/French is required for the position College or university education preferred Minimum 5 years experience supporting senior executives and interacting with senior individuals from other organizations Financial services industry and/or public sector experience is a strong asset Strong proficiency in Microsoft Office applications, including Outlook, Word, Excel and PowerPoint Experience that demonstrates outstanding judgment and organizational skills with attention to detail, the proven ability to handle confidential information with discretion, ability to manage and prioritize various competing demands and the highest level of client service and response Excellent ability to communicate effectively both orally and in written form Service-orientation, high degree of client focus Well organized and able to prioritize and manage multiple tasks in a fast-paced environment while maintaining a high level of attention to detail Able to deal with ambiguity and situations where not all of the details are provided or available Must work well as part of a team and collaborate well with others Seniority level: Entry level Employment type: Full-time Job function: Administrative Industries: Investment Banking, Financial Services, and Administrative and Support Services #J-18808-Ljbffr
